Why We Recalled High Commissioner To South Africa – FG Reveals

The federal government has offered explanations on why it recalled the High Commissioner to South Africa, Ambassador Kabiru Bala, The Nation reports.

Bala was recalled on Wednesday following the xenophobic attacks on Nigerians and their businesses as well as residences in South Africa.

The Minister of Information and Culture, Lai Mohammed, however explained Bala was recalled only for consultation.

The consultation will hold after the return of the Special Envoy sent to President Cyril Ramaphosa of South Africa.

He said: “The Nigerian government is only recalling the country’s High Commissioner in South Africa for consultation and that will be after the President’s Special Envoy has returned from South Africa.”
